My visit at the Doc's

Last Friday I decided to go see the Doc; he put me on anti-inflammatory and antibiotics for several days. My physical was yesterday, everything was good, the inflammation seems to be under control and am trying to watch my diet, and eat a few things throughout the day. Lately, I had been concentrating on work and work, and skipped meals, drank less water..., and I got tired, and my body fat % actually went up ??? I talked to the Doc about it, and his answer was interesting: You need to eat more doing P90X, so that your metabolism keeps going throughout the day, breaking things down, burning fat and calories.  If you do not eat enough, your metabolism slows down (starvation mode), and is most likely going to store things as fat, rather than breaking them down and using them for fuel.  Another thing; if you eat complex carbs-type food (multi-grain bars, brown rice, etc...), it takes longer for your metabolism to break it down, so it works longer, and that's what you want. If you eat simple carbs (white rice, white bread, sugars, etc...), sure it's easier to break it down, but whatever your body doesn't break down for immediate use at that moment is stored as fat for future use. I'm not an expert, but I guess it makes sense. So let's eat more and see what happens.
